Hi all,

I ran a small test which creates one directory and 2O 8-KB size files in it.

When the filesystem is mounted without the delalloc option, here is the
output of the command dumpe2fs for the group in which the directory and the files are created:

Group 532 : (Blocks 17432576-17465343)
  Block bitmap at 17432576 (+0), Inode bitmap at 17432577 (+1)
  Inode table at 17432578-17433089 (+2)
  32213 free blocks, 16363 free inodes, 1 directories
  Free blocks : 17433090-17459199, 17459241-17465343
  Free inodes : 8716310-8732672


When the filesystem is mounted with the delalloc option, the same test
gives a different result:

Group 395 : (Blocks 12943360-12976127)
  Block bitmap at 12943360 (+0), Inode bitmap at 12943361 (+1)
  Inode table at 12943362-12943873 (+2)
  32213 free blocks, 16363 free inodes, 1 directories
Free blocks : 12943874-12955647, 12955650-12955655, 12955658-12955663, 12955666-12955671, 12955674-12955679, 12955682-12955687, 12955690-12955695, 12955698-12955703, 12955706-12955711, 12955714-12955719, 12955722-12955727, 12955730-12955735, 12955738-12955743, 12955746-12955751, 12955754-12955759, 12955762-12955767, 12955770-12955775, 12955778-12955783, 12955786-12955791, 12955794-12955799, 12955802-12961791, 12961793-12976127
  Free inodes : 6471702-6488064
